Grand Theft Auto V recently launched on the newest generation of consoles, marking the third round of console releases for the open-world car jacker since it first came out in 2013.

This entry in the Grand Theft Auto franchise has been so popular that developer Rockstar Games continues to update and re-release it, in favour of dedicating its resources to the long-awaited GTA 6. Its success speaks for itself. Prior to the new-gen releases, GTA V was already the second best-selling game of all time.

Despite how well GTA V has done financially, there is still something that Shawn Fonteno would change. Speaking to Say Cheese, the actor, who played protagonist Franklin Clinton, explained how he originally wanted to portray the character. 

“If I could change one thing about GTA V, what would it be? I got it. I wish Franklin could’ve just been wild. Just let him loose. Because he was like a punk in a sense - he really didn’t get to just crack open.”

During the interview Fonteno gave examples of how he wished he could have played the

character of Franklin, one of three playable characters in GTA V and a young man who wanted to escape his troubled upbringing.

 “The part when Trevor fell over the gate. I was laughing, and he would be like, ‘What the f**k you laughing at man?’ and I had to be like, ‘Nothing man nothing. I thought it was funny, I apologise man. Don’t take it wrong.’ When we really first shot I was like, ‘You, motherf**ker! What you think? You have to let him (Trevor) be the monster and you (Franklin) be like, ‘okay man’. You want to get out and the only way to get out is to take some s**t. So you gotta take some s**t.”

While Fonteno understands the motivation behind how laidback Franklin’s reactions were, he still wishes he could have had a few moments where he let go. “Franklin should have had at least a few motherf**king blow ups. On Trevor, on Michael. On Lamar definitely, because he got on my f**king nerves.”

Fonteno returned for the GTA Online DLC The Contract, and explained how he feels that Franklin has finally had his chance to shine. Even though it was not the way he wanted to play the character, Fonteno admitted that Rockstar has done a great job with Franklin’s story arc. “The only thing I woulda changed is if Franklin coulda been a tad bit more gangster. You feel me. But look at him now in The Contract. He ballin’ outta f**king control. So there was a reason for everything.”
